The History of Jumping the Broom

The history of jumping the broom is usually rich and tangled, touching on various lineages across communities. Traditionally, this practice engaged waving a broom over a couple’s heads, that was thought to reduce the chances of spirits.

The tradition of jumping the broom has many cultural roots, including slavery, racism, and restrictions in the civil rights of the oppressed. A large number of Black and African-American couples in the United States participate in the tradition, and it is a custom that originated in The african continent. Nonetheless, it is not a practice to be taken mildly, and White-colored couples may wish to research the origins prior to jumping the broom.

Although the origins of jumping the broom are still contested, the custom itself may be a beautiful traditions. It represents the sweeping away of the ancient and pleasing in the fresh. It is also one of many oldest wedding party traditions, internet dating back to the early 1700s in Wales. It really is believed to have already been a practice in the Romani community, which practiced broomstick weddings in an effort to avoid needing to visit a community center in Wales. Regardless of the origins, the tradition has been said to have recently been influenced by transatlantic servant trade. Captive people hopped the broom as a way to signify union and unity between a couple who were segregated by slavery.

The traditions originated from African way of life. While the broom itself may possibly have no religious significance, it keeps significant symbolic meaning. It is believed that brooms were used by slaves to perform marriage ceremonies. As slaves, they had to work with the broom during their captivity, and thus incorporated that into their traditions. The broom, in turn, symbolizes honor and ancestral acknowledgment. The straws on the broom represent home, while the bows represents the ties between the couple.
